That's all that stood between the Panthers and another Super Bowl.
The Cowboys were on the Panthers 44-yard line with only two seconds left on the clock. The Panthers were winning 21-14. And if they scored, this NFC Championship game would be headed to overtime.
Harrison was determined to not let that happen.
His heart beat out of his chest as he stood behind the line. And he'd never felt an adrenaline rush as much as he did now. It felt like slow motion as the ball was snapped from center back to quarterback Dak Prescott who fell back in the pocket.
Harrison blitzed, but was quickly stopped by the right guard. Then he got double teamed by the right tackle. He tired his best to push by them with pure strength, but he couldn't.
He then spun to his right, and spun against until he was around the right guard and had a straight shot at the quarterback. Dak Prescott saw him coming, and tried to avoid him.
He couldn't throw the ball away. He tried to run away from Harrison. When he spun back towards midfield, that was when he made his mistake.
The linebacker had him. Harrison took him down with ease as the crowd roared. They did it! The Panthers were going to the Super Bowl!
Harrison quickly jumped to his feet and flexed his big muscles as the entire Panthers bench emptied. Players ran out onto the field, followed by the coaches.
The first player to find him was Luke Kuechly not in uniform. Although he may still have a concussion, he had no problem pushing Harrison to the ground and starting the pile.
A bunch of guys jumped on until they were pulled off by people handing them their conference championship shirts and hats. Harrison, now on his feet, pulled the grey NFC Conference Champions shirt over his head, and put the grey hat on as well.

"We're going to the Super Bowl!" Somebody shouted.
Harrison jumped up and gave Cam a chest bump. "WE'RE GOING TO THE SUPER BOWL!"
Coach Rivera came to congratulate them. Everyone knew it was coming and stood back when Thomas dumped all the Gatorade onto their coach.
"We're going to do that next game too!" He shouted.
Then everyone's attention turned back to Harrison. "Let's see it!"
He cleared himself enough space before doing two backflips to all his teammates cheering. It was what he did last time before they went to the Super Bowl.
Now reporters had begun to swarm them. Harrison made his way towards the small stage where he and Coach Rivera would be presented with the conference championship trophy.
Just as he was able to step up onstage, something slammed into him. That something was Carrie. She wrapped her arms around him as he picked her up.
"That was a hell of a game!"
He pressed his lips to hers. "We're going to the Super Bowl!"
"I'm so proud of you Harrison!"
"Excuse me?" Somebody butted in.
That turned out to be Luke. "I'm proud of you too Luke."
"That's better," Luke said with a teasing smile before walking away.
Harrison twirled Carrie around in his arms before kissing her once again. "We're going to the Super Bowl. I can't believe it!"
"You and the guys earned it. Now I want to see you holding the Lombardi Trophy after you win the Super Bowl."
He set her down and knelt to kiss her belly. Harrison then heard her say, "daddy's going to the Super Bowl."
Carrie helped him to his feet and he took her hand. "Come on, let's go."
She happily followed him up onto the stage where he would receive the conference championship trophy.
